This advanced infrared thermometer is specifically designed to measure extreme temperatures with high accuracy and reliability.
The device offers an impressive temperature measurement range from minus thirty degrees Celsius up to nine hundred degrees Celsius making it ideal for applications that involve intense heat. It enables professionals to monitor furnaces boilers kilns and other high temperature equipment safely without direct contact.
One of the standout features of this thermometer is its ultra high 60 to 1 distance to spot ratio combined with dual laser targeting. This allows users to measure small objects from a safe distance with exceptional precision which is crucial in hazardous environments. The dual laser system clearly defines the measurement area improving accuracy and reducing errors during inspections.
The device also supports both infrared and contact temperature measurement through a K type thermocouple input. This dual functionality provides greater flexibility allowing users to verify readings or measure internal temperatures when needed. It displays multiple parameters including current temperature maximum minimum average and differential values for detailed analysis.
Another key feature is its adjustable emissivity along with a predefined emissivity table which ensures accurate readings across different materials. This is particularly important when measuring surfaces with varying reflective properties such as metals glass or ceramics.
The thermometer includes data logging capability that can store up to ninety nine readings enabling users to track temperature trends over time. It also supports USB connectivity and software integration for data transfer reporting and advanced analysis.
Designed for industrial durability the device features a rugged build that can withstand demanding work conditions. It is powered by standard AA batteries and offers long operating time making it suitable for extended field use. The intuitive interface with a simple button layout ensures ease of operation even in complex industrial tasks.
This infrared thermometer is widely used in industries such as oil and gas power generation metal refining and cement production where high temperature monitoring is essential for safety and efficiency. It helps professionals detect overheating issues prevent equipment failure and maintain optimal operational performance.

Specifications
Specifications: 572-2 High Temperature Infrared Thermometer
| Infrared Measurements | |
| Infrared temperature range | -30°C to 900°C (-22°F to 1652°F) |
| IR accuracy (calibration geometry with ambient temperature 23°C ± 2°C) | ≥ 0°C: ± 1°C or ± 1% of the reading, whichever is greater |
| ≥ -10°C to < 0°C: ±2°C | |
| < -10°C: ±3°C | |
| ≥ 32°F: ± 2°F or ± 1% of the reading, whichever is greater | |
| ≥ 14°F to < 32°F: ±4°F | |
| < 14°F: ±6°F | |
| IR repeatability | ±0.5% of reading or ±0.5°C (±1°F), whichever is greater |
| Display resolution | 0.1°C / 0.1°F |
| Distance: Spot | 60:1 (calculated at 90% energy) |
| Minimum spot size | 19 mm |
| Laser sighting | Offset dual laser, output < 1 mW |
| Spectral response | 8 μm to 14 μm |
| Response time (95%) | < 500 ms |
| Emissivity | Digitally adjustable from 0.10 to 1.00 by 0.01 or via built-in table of common materials |
| Contact Measurements | |
| K-type thermocouple input temperature range | -270°C to 1372°C (-454°F to 2501°F) |
| K-type thermocouple input accuracy (with ambient temperature 23°C ± 2°C) | < -40°C: ±(1°C + 0.2° / 1°C) |
| ≥ -40°C: ±1% or 1°C, whichever is greater | |
| < -40°F: ±(2°F + 0.2° / 1°F) | |
| ≥ -40°F: ±1% or 2°F, whichever is greater | |
| K-type thermocouple | 0.1°C / 0.1°F |
| K-type thermocouple repeatability | ±0.5% of reading or ±0.5°C (±1°F), whichever is greater |
| Measurement Options | |
| Hi/Low alarms | Audible and two-color visual |
| Min/Max/Avg/Dif | Yes |
| Switchable celsius and fahrenheit | Yes |
| Backlight | Two levels, normal and extra bright for darker environments |
| Probe input | K-type thermocouple simultaneous display of probe and IR temperature |
| Trigger lock | Yes |
| Data storage | 99 points |
| Display | Dot matrix 98 x 96 pixels with function menus |
| Communication | USB 2.0 |
| K-Type Thermocouple Specifications | |
| Measurement range (bead probe) | -40°C to 260°C (-40°F to 500°F) |
| Accuracy | ±1.1°C (±2.0°F) from 0°C to 260°C (32°F to 500°F). Typically within 1.1°C (2.0°F) from -40°C to 0°C (-40°F to 32°F) |
| Cable length | 1 m (40 in) K-type thermocouple cable with standard miniature thermocouple connector and bead termination |
| General Specifications | |
| Safety and compliance | IEC 60825-1 FDA Laser Class II IEC 61326-1 CE Complaint CMC # 01120009 |
| Operating temperature | 0°C to 50°C (32°F to 122°F) |
| Storage temperature | -20°C to 60°C (-4°F to 140°F) |
| Relative humidity | 10% to 90% RH non-condensing up to 30°C (86°F) |
| Operating altitude | 2000 meters above mean sea level |
| Weight | 0.322 kg (0.7099 lb) |
| Power | 2 AA batteries |
| Battery life | 8 hours with laser and backlight on; 100 hours with laser and backlight off, at 100% duty cycle (thermometer continuously on) |
